python selenium检测火狐
时间: 2023-11-07 10:54:28 浏览: 104
要使用Python Selenium检测火狐浏览器,首先需要安装selenium库和火狐浏览器。可以使用以下命令安装selenium库:
pip install selenium
接下来,需要安装火狐浏览器,并确保已安装geckodriver这个驱动程序。然后可以使用以下代码来检测火狐浏览器:
```python
import time
from selenium.webdriver import Firefox
from selenium import webdriver
driver = webdriver.Firefox()
driver.get("https://www.example.com")
time.sleep(2)
html = driver.page_source
print(html)
driver.quit()
```
以上代码会打开火狐浏览器并访问指定的网址,然后打印出网页的源代码。你可以根据自己的需求修改这段代码。
相关问题
python selenium firefox
Python Selenium Firefox是一种用于自动化Web浏览器的工具。使用Python的Selenium库,可以通过启动Firefox浏览器并执行各种操作来进行Web页面测试和自动化操作。在cmd中输入Python,然后输入from selenium import webdriver,再输入webdriver.Firefox(),如果可以成功启动Firefox浏览器,那么说明安装是成功的。
python selenium调用火狐浏览器
要使用Python的Selenium库调用火狐浏览器,可以按照以下步骤进行操作:
1. 首先,确保你已经安装了Python和Selenium库。
2. 然后,在你的代码中导入Selenium库:`from selenium import webdriver`。
3. 创建一个Firefox浏览器对象:`driver = webdriver.Firefox()`。
4. 使用`get()`方法打开百度网站:`driver.get("https://www.baidu.com")`。
5. 可以使用`maximize_window()`方法将窗口最大化:`driver.maximize_window()`。
6. 使用`time.sleep()`方法添加一个停顿,例如停顿3秒:`time.sleep(3)`。
7. 最后,使用`quit()`方法退出浏览器:`driver.quit()`。
这样,你就可以通过Python调用火狐浏览器并打开百度网站了。
阅读全文